What is the advice for people who may have symptoms of the Coronavirus infection
(COVID-19)?
Current advice from Public Health England for people is that if you have symptoms of Coronavirus
infection (COVID-19), however mild, you must stay at home and do not leave your house for
seven days beginning from when your symptoms started.
The guidance is clear that employees should take time off work if they are ill.
The Government is clear that employers should support their staff’s welfare, especially during an extended response.
By law, medical evidence is not required for the first seven days of sickness (i.e. employees can
self-certify).
After seven days, it is for the employer to determine what evidence they require, if any, from the employee. To make it easier for people to provide evidence to their employer that they need to stay at home, we are developing an alternative form of evidence to the fit note.
These will shortly be available through NHS online.
Q. I find it really difficult to work from home. There’s no space and the kids get in the way. Can my employer make me work from home?
You should discuss your situation with your employer.
We would expect most employers and employees to reach a sensible compromise and come to a solution that best meets both parties’ needs, bearing in mind the latest public health advice.
Statutory Sick Pay will be paid from day one instead of day four, and if you're on a zero hours contract, you may be entitled to Statutory Sick Pay.
Check with your employer if you’re unsure.
If you’re not entitled to Statutory Sick Pay, you may be able to apply for https://www.understandinguniversalcredit.gov.uk/coronavirus/ or https://www.gov.uk/employment-support-allowance
If you are self-employed you can apply for Universal Credit: https://www.understandinguniversalcredit.gov.uk/coronavirus/
If your whole family has to stay at home and there’s no income coming in you can apply for
Universal Credit: https://www.understandinguniversalcredit.gov.uk/coronavirus/
